Wolfner Talking Book and Braille Library celebrates 1,000 produced audiobooks

JEFFERSON, Mo. — Secretary of State Jay Ashcroft announced that on April 8, 2022, Wolfner Talking Book and Braille Library, a component of the Missouri State Library, surpassed 1,000 Wolfner-produced audiobooks approved by the Library of Congress for distribution through the Braille and Audio Reading Download (BARD) network.   According to the National Library Service for

Regional Conservation Partnership Program offers cost-share assistance to farmers in part of Ste. Genevieve County

JEFFERSON CITY, Mo. – The Missouri Department of Natural Resources has joined the federal Natural Resources Conservation Service to deliver a Regional Conservation Partnership Program (RCPP) in three Missouri watersheds: Blackwater, Cahokia-Joachim and South Fork Salt.
